/**
* @brief setup the HW/Memory for the 8 uart application
* @param None.
* @note set the memeory + Hw initialisation.
* @retval None.
*/
KMODULE_RETURN _HuitUartConfig(void)
{
uint8_t index;
/* Memory allocation for the example */
for(index = 0; index < USART__INDEX_MAX; index++)
{
aRxBuffer[index] = malloc(sizeof(uint8_t)*BUFFER_SIZE);
if(aRxBuffer[index] == NULL)
{
index--;
while(index!=0)
{
free(aRxBuffer[index]);
index--;
}
return KMODULE_ERROR_PRE;
}
}
/* Allocation for the UART handle */
UartHandle = malloc(sizeof(UART_HandleTypeDef)*USART__INDEX_MAX);
if(UartHandle == NULL)
{
return KMODULE_ERROR_PRE;
}
/* reset all the handle */
memset(UartHandle, 0, sizeof(UART_HandleTypeDef)*USART__INDEX_MAX);
/* Hw initialization */
/* Set the uart instance */
UartHandle[USART1_INDEX].Instance = USART1;
UartHandle[USART2_INDEX].Instance = USART2;
UartHandle[USART3_INDEX].Instance = USART3;
UartHandle[USART4_INDEX].Instance = USART4;
UartHandle[USART5_INDEX].Instance = USART5;
UartHandle[USART6_INDEX].Instance = USART6;
UartHandle[USART7_INDEX].Instance = USART7;
UartHandle[USART8_INDEX].Instance = USART8;
for (index = 0; index < USART__INDEX_MAX; index++)
{
/*##-1- Configure the UARTs peripheral ######################################*/
/* Put the USART peripheral in the Asynchronous mode (UART Mode) */
/* UART configured as follows:
- Word Length = 8 Bits
- Stop Bit = One Stop bit
- Parity = None
- BaudRate = 9600 baud
- Hardware flow control disabled (RTS and CTS signals) */
UartHandle[index].Init.BaudRate = 9600;
UartHandle[index].Init.WordLength = UART_WORDLENGTH_8B;
UartHandle[index].Init.StopBits = UART_STOPBITS_1;
UartHandle[index].Init.Parity = UART_PARITY_NONE;
UartHandle[index].Init.HwFlowCtl = UART_HWCONTROL_NONE;
UartHandle[index].Init.Mode = UART_MODE_TX_RX;
UartHandle[index].AdvancedInit.AdvFeatureInit = UART_ADVFEATURE_NO_INIT;
if(HAL_UART_DeInit(&UartHandle[index]) != HAL_OK)
{
kWindow_Error("8Uart Application\nUart Deinit Error\n");
while(1);
}
if(HAL_UART_Init(&UartHandle[index]) != HAL_OK)
{
kWindow_Error("8Uart Application\nUart Init Error\n");
while(1);
}
}
return KMODULE_OK;
}

/**
* @brief main function of the 8 uart application
* @param None.
* @note loop on the 8uart circular transfer
* @retval None.
*/
void HuitUartDemo(void)
{
uint8_t index, *ptr;
uint16_t loop=0;
/* Set stop OFF before to start a new test */
user_stop = 0;
/* Display user information */
HuitUartUpdateUserHeader();
/* Test Loop */
do
{
/* initialize the global variable to handle the data transfert */
TransferComplete = 0;
uart_tx_transfert = 0;
for(index =0; index <USART__INDEX_MAX; index++)
{
memset(aRxBuffer[index], 0x0, BUFFER_SIZE);
}
memset(UartTransfertState, 0x00, sizeof(DEMO_UART_TransfertSate)*USART__INDEX_MAX);
/* Initialise the user interface */
HuitUartUpdateLoopInformation(loop);
HuitUartUpdateRxTxInformation();
/* Prepare all uart to receive a data packet */
for (index = 0; index < USART__INDEX_MAX; index++)
{
if(HAL_UART_Receive_IT(&UartHandle[index], (uint8_t*)aRxBuffer[index], PACKET_SIZE)!= HAL_OK)
{
kWindow_Error("8Uart Application\nReception Error\n");
while(1);
}
}
/* Send the first packet from UART1 to initiate the loop transfer */
if(HAL_UART_Transmit_IT(&UartHandle[USART1_INDEX], (uint8_t*)aTxBuffer, PACKET_SIZE)!= HAL_OK)
{
kWindow_Error("8Uart Application\nTransmitt Error\n");
while(1);
}
/* Loop tranfert handling, when a data has been transfert start the next transfert */
do
{
/* Handle the user ky press to exit application */
if (user_stop == 1 )
{
return;
}
/* check uart_tx_transfert bit field to know wich tranfert must be restart */
for(index = 0; index < USART__INDEX_MAX; index++)
{
HAL_NVIC_DisableIRQ(USART3_8_IRQn);
HAL_NVIC_DisableIRQ(USART2_IRQn);
HAL_NVIC_DisableIRQ(USART1_IRQn);
if((uart_tx_transfert & (1 << index)) != 0 )
{
/* Protection done to avoid conflict the variable update */
/* reset the status bit */
uart_tx_transfert &= ~(1 << index);
HAL_NVIC_EnableIRQ(USART1_IRQn);
HAL_NVIC_EnableIRQ(USART2_IRQn);
HAL_NVIC_EnableIRQ(USART3_8_IRQn);
HuitUartUpdateRxTxInformation();
/* Control if we already send all the data packet */
if (UartTransfertState[index].tx_counter < NB_PACKET)
{
/* Set the data ptr to use for the transfer */
if ( index == 0)
{
ptr = (uint8_t *)aTxBuffer;
}
else
{
ptr = aRxBuffer[index];
}
if( HAL_UART_Transmit_IT(&UartHandle[index], (uint8_t*)(ptr+UartTransfertState[index].tx_counter*PACKET_SIZE), PACKET_SIZE) != HAL_OK)
{
kWindow_Error("8Uart Application\nTransmission Error\n");
while(1);
}
}
}
else
{
HAL_NVIC_EnableIRQ(USART1_IRQn);
HAL_NVIC_EnableIRQ(USART2_IRQn);
HAL_NVIC_EnableIRQ(USART3_8_IRQn);
}
/* Update user information */
}
if (UartTransfertState[USART1_INDEX].rx_counter == NB_PACKET)
{
/* Transfer status complete because the last packet has been received on USART1 */
TransferComplete = 1;
}
} while(TransferComplete == 0);
/* Compare the sent buffer sent on UART1 with the buffer receive on UART1 */
if(kTools_Buffercmp((uint8_t*)aTxBuffer,(uint8_t*)aRxBuffer[USART1_INDEX],BUFFER_SIZE))
{
kWindow_Error("8Uart Application\nBuffercmp Error\n");
while(1);
}
/* count the number of test loop */
loop++;
}while (1);
}

/**
* @brief Rx Transfer completed callback
* @param UartHandle: UART handle
* @note This example shows a simple way to report end of DMA Rx transfer, and
* you can add your own implementation.
* @retval None
*/
void HAL_UART_RxCpltCallback(UART_HandleTypeDef *UartHandle)
{
uint8_t index = GetUartIndex(UartHandle);
if(UartTransfertState[index].rx_counter == 0)
{
/* this uart is now avaible to send data, set the bit to begin data transfer for this uartx */
uart_tx_transfert|= (1 << index);
}
/* Increment the reception counter */
UartTransfertState[index].rx_counter++;
/* Chekc if all packet are already received */
if(UartTransfertState[index].rx_counter < NB_PACKET)
{
/* prepare the next packet reception */
HAL_UART_Receive_IT(UartHandle, (uint8_t*)(aRxBuffer[index]+UartTransfertState[index].rx_counter*PACKET_SIZE), PACKET_SIZE);
}
}
/**
* @brief Tx Transfer completed callback
* @param UartHandle: UART handle.
* @note This example shows a simple way to report end of IT Tx transfer, and
* you can add your own implementation.
* @retval None
*/
void HAL_UART_TxCpltCallback(UART_HandleTypeDef *UartHandle)
{
uint8_t index = GetUartIndex(UartHandle);
/* Increment the numbre of packet sent */
UartTransfertState[index].tx_counter++;
/* set the bit for the next transfert */
uart_tx_transfert|= (1 << index);
}
